When verified statistics are not available, rely on careful due diligence: request raw backtest files or trade logs, run your own backtests using historical tick data that matches your broker, perform forward testing on a demo account, and check sensitivity to spreads and slippage. Monitor drawdowns, order execution and behavior during news. Consider vendor support and community feedback, and never risk more than you can afford to lose during live trials.
